Colonia Obrera
Iron, IIIE (Iron Meteorite) · Found 1973 · Mexico
Key Takeaway
Colonia Obrera is a Iron, IIIE (Iron Meteorite) meteorite that was found in 1973 in Mexico . It has a recorded mass of 12.2 kg.
